Colleagues, I have sad answers to some of the questions that have been on the list. I run the library as a volunteer. I'm professionally qualified. I still pay my synagogue dues. If I didn't do it, no one would. The budget is minimal. I bring my own computer. We don't have the money to automate, so I am going to use LibraryThing. Any more questions? Meanwhile, I have one: How can I get more people to use the library? It's good to be part of the dedicated bunch. Riva Berleant Congregation Beth El Bangor, ME
